What is the purpose of scale-down in biotechnology?

  1. To evaluate process performance at a smaller scale

  2. To reduce production costs

  3. To facilitate technology transfer

  4. To optimize process parameters


Correct Option: A
Explanation:

Scale-down is used to evaluate the performance of a biopharmaceutical process at a smaller scale, allowing for optimization and troubleshooting before full-scale production.

Which technique is commonly used for scale-down of biopharmaceutical processes?

  1. Miniaturization

  2. Computational modeling

  3. High-throughput experimentation

  4. Statistical analysis


Correct Option: A
Explanation:

Miniaturization is a common technique used for scale-down, involving the use of smaller-scale bioreactors and equipment to mimic the conditions of large-scale production.
